The Rise of Interac in Canadian Online Casinos

Interac’s ascent in the Canadian online casino space is a direct result of its inherent advantages. Firstly, its widespread availability makes it accessible to a vast majority of Canadians. Unlike some alternative payment methods, Interac doesn’t require users to create new accounts or undergo lengthy registration processes. Secondly, it offers a high level of security. Transactions are processed through established Canadian financial institutions, utilizing robust security protocols. This reduces the risk of fraud and data breaches, a major concern for both players and operators. Thirdly, Interac provides a seamless and user-friendly experience. Deposits are typically instant, allowing players to quickly fund their accounts and start playing. Withdrawals, while sometimes subject to processing times, are generally efficient and reliable.

The convenience of Interac is another significant factor. Players can use their existing bank accounts to make deposits and withdrawals, eliminating the need for credit cards or e-wallets. This simplicity appeals to a broad demographic, including those who may be hesitant to share their credit card details online. The ease of use, coupled with the inherent security features, contributes to a positive player experience, which in turn fosters loyalty and drives revenue for online casinos.

Challenges and Opportunities in the Interac Casino Landscape

While Interac offers numerous advantages, both operators and analysts should be aware of the challenges. One potential issue is the processing fees associated with Interac transactions, which can impact profitability. Another challenge is the potential for transaction limits imposed by banks, which could restrict the amount players can deposit or withdraw. Furthermore, operators must ensure they comply with all relevant regulations and anti-money laundering (AML) requirements when processing Interac payments.
